MySQL Error number: MY-013383; Symbol: ER_SERVER_UPGRADE_REPAIR_STATUS; SQLSTATE: HY000 报错 故障修复 远程处理

文档解释

Error number: MY-013383; Symbol: ER_SERVER_UPGRADE_REPAIR_STATUS; SQLSTATE: HY000

Message: Table ‘%s’ repair %s.

错误说明:

MY-013383是MySQL的错误代码,它代表“ER_SERVER_UPGRADE_REPAIR_STATUS”,SQLSTATE为HY000,表明服务器正在维护或升级某个MySQL服务器实例。

常见案例

解决方法:

ER_SERVER_UPGRADE_REPAIR_STATUS(MY-013383)只是指示MySQL服务器正在更新、升级或者修复,是一种警告信息而非错误。所以,解决方案是等待MySQL完成更新或者修复,然后再尝试连接数据库。

如果MySQL正在更新或修复,你还可以检查“MySQL的当前状态”,以确认是否已经完成更新或者修复。要检查MySQL的当前状态,可以使用如下MySQL命令:

SHOW STATUS LIKE ‘Connection_status’;

这个命令会显示MySQL的当前状态。如果你正在运行的MySQL服务器实例未处于开启或者关闭状态,即status不为start或者shutdown,则表示MySQL服务器实例还在修复或者更新。

通常情况下,MySQL更新或修复过程会持续大约30秒到1分钟。可以先等待相应的时间,然后检查MySQL的状态,如果仍然处于更新过程中,或者状态条件仍然不改变,也可以选择取消操作,重启MySQL,再次尝试操作。


数据运维技术 » MySQL Error number: MY-013383; Symbol: ER_SERVER_UPGRADE_REPAIR_STATUS; SQLSTATE: HY000 报错 故障修复 远程处理